How to choose the best Construction in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ia
- Reputation — Consider companies with a solid track record of successful projects and satisfied clients.
- Expertise — Look for specialized areas of expertise that match the specifics of your construction project.
- Cost — Ensure the pricing is competitive and aligns with your budget without compromising quality.
- Quality — Assess the quality of materials and craftsmanship in previous projects to ensure high standards.
- Timeline — Check if the company can meet deadlines and manage the project effectively within the given timeframe.
Typical pricing
| Service | Price range | Details |
|---|---|---|
| Residential Construction | $100,000 - $1,000,000 | Prices vary depending on size, complexity, and materials used. |
| Commercial Construction | $500,000 - $5,000,000 | Includes office buildings, retail stores, and other commercial facilities. |
| Renovation Projects | $10,000 - $500,000 | Costs depend on the extent of the renovations and the areas involved. |
| Infrastructure Construction | $1,000,000 - $50,000,000 | Covers roads, bridges, and other public sector projects. |
| Custom Construction | $250,000 - $2,500,000 | For bespoke and unique building projects tailored to client specifications. |

What is the average cost of building a home in Riyadh?
The cost can range from $250,000 to $1,000,000 depending on location and material quality.
How long does a typical construction project take?
Residential projects usually take between 6 months to a year, whereas commercial projects may vary depending on size.
Are construction companies in Riyadh regulated?
Yes, construction companies must adhere to Saudi Arabia's building regulations and standards.
Can construction companies in Riyadh handle large-scale projects?
Many established firms have the capability and experience to manage large-scale infrastructure and commercial projects.
